Adjunct Instructor of Exercise and Sport Science

CUMBERLAND UNIVERSITY·Wilson County, Tennessee

Other·On Site·0-2 yrs·Posted 4 months ago
Practice for this role

About the role

The primary responsibility is to teach various courses within the Sport and Exercise Science program, which includes assigning grades and completing necessary course assessment documentation. This role requires the instructor to facilitate student learning using diverse instructional strategies, including technology, tailored to different learner demographics and styles.

Position Title

Adjunct Instructor of Exercise and Sport Science Hours Per Week Not to exceed 83 hours per month Posting Date May 2021 Job Type Adjunct Instructor Position Purpose Teach various courses in the Sport and Exercise Science Assign grades for courses as necessary Complete course assessment documentation as necessary Knowledge, Skills And Abilities Willingness to learn the use of instructional technologies to teach traditional, hybrid, and/or distance learning (online) courses Knowledge and skills with software applications including, but not limited to, Microsoft Excel, Word, and PowerPoint Experience Demonstrated teaching experience Minimum of one year experience teaching in an online or hybrid environment Understanding of competencies required for specific courses Excellence in teaching and facilitating the learning process for students Applying diverse instructional strategies, including use of technology, in response to learner demographics and learning styles Excellent oral, written, and listening skills Education Required: Master’s degree in appropriate area for courses to be taught Preferred: Minimum of two years’ experience in the profession Previous teaching experience at the high school or post-secondary level Certification or license appropriate to specialty (e.g., NATA, ACSM, NSCA)

Additional Information

Available for Fall and Spring semesters on site at the main campus in Lebanon, TN.

Requirements

A Master's degree in the appropriate field for the courses to be taught is required, along with a minimum of one year of experience teaching in an online or hybrid environment. Candidates should possess knowledge of relevant software applications and demonstrate excellence in teaching and facilitating the learning process.
